Safety
As opposed to gas ovens ovens do not make use of flames to cook food and don't emit carbon monoxide. This makes them safe to leave running if you are away from the kitchen for long periods of time. However, just like any other electrical appliance, an electric single oven could be a fire risk if not used properly. To avoid this, you must always adhere to all safety guidelines recommended when using an electric single oven. You should always read the manual and inspect the oven prior to each use to ensure there are no cracks or damage to the insulation that can lead to dangerous circuits. Other important safety measures include wearing oven mitts to avoid burning and keeping any flammable items from the oven. Do not cover the bottom of your oven with foil because this could create a fire risk and disrupt the circulation of heat.
There are many kinds of electric built-in single ovens, each with its own a unique set of features. Some ovens have convection fans built-in that circulate hot air around the food to speed up and even cook. Some ovens have settings specifically for religious observances, such as Sabbath mode. Others have large capacities, which can be used to accommodate roasts or turkeys.
